logo

Output 593301380f6ff61c8c7dd814273c216f02813a0bd66273b9458a0efa8bfc7b64:0

value
9961528
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45af7c433271ac1d434d5c99a222d62b6bddee4f OP_EQUALVERIFY OP_CHECKSIG
address
17MTrBBxdQLLwUgTuMQuy8TAkEfex9Qp38
transaction
593301380f6ff61c8c7dd814273c216f02813a0bd66273b9458a0efa8bfc7b64